Chelsea, Borussia Dortmund and West Ham have set their sights on Sassuolo and Italy forward Domenico Berardi, claim Sportitalia.

The right-sided attacking winger will turn 27 next month and has spent his entire career at the Mapei Stadium, famously turning down a transfer to Juventus when the Turin giants co-owned his contract.

However, he has reached a new level of maturity and may well be ready to move on after impressing at UEFA EURO 2020.

Sportitalia transfer expert Alfredo Pedullà claims that both Chelsea and Borussia Dortmund have enquired about Berardi’s availability.

West Ham United had already been linked with the Azzurri player over the last few weeks.

The Stamford Bridge side had originally targeted Federico Chiesa, but Juventus have absolutely no intention of selling the former Fiorentina talent.

Berardi scored 17 goals and provided eight assists in 30 Serie A appearances for Sassuolo last season.

Milan, Lazio and Fiorentina have also shown an interest in Berardi for the Serie A market, but he is more likely to go abroad.
